Transaction 7fbd52810e55b69c3887390cec96495300f762b27005e3d017bc1420b0de1723
1 Input
1 Output
-
7fbd52810e55b69c3887390cec96495300f762b27005e3d017bc1420b0de1723:0
- value
- 45049540
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f7af16d57fd0b6cadd116668bb353fac60c7ad3f OP_EQUAL
- address
- 3QGeaLTzYwzJjVYc68nJHsx7oaai4Cc58d